Fiery tractor-trailer crash on interstate leaves 1 dead
UPPER SAUCON(AP) — State police say a fiery crash on an interstate highway in eastern Pennsylvania has left one person dead.
Authorities say a tractor-trailer traveling eastbound on Interstate 78 in Upper Saucon slammed into the support system for the Route 309 overpass around 4:45 a.m. Thursday. The truck then burst into flames, burning part of the bridge, median and the bridge support.
I-78 was closed in both directions in the area for several hours, while the Route 309 overpass onto Route 145 was also temporarily shut down as crews checked the structural stability of the bridge.
The name of the deceased person has not been disclosed. It did not appear that any other vehicles were involved in the accident.
